What makes a solar firm "leading" in Concord

The strongest solar business Concord home owners pick often tend to share a few practices. They are responsive, however not pushy. They discuss design options in simple language. They speak about offset, payback, and production with some humility due to the fact that those numbers depend upon weather, shading, utility rates, and your actual power use. They also understand exactly how to deal with the less glamorous components of the job, consisting of permit adjustments, utility paperwork, and solution calls after installation.

A top provider normally masters 5 locations simultaneously: system layout, setup quality, equipment selection, financial openness, and post-install assistance. A lot of weak experiences can be traced back to one of those areas damaging down.

Consider a common example. 2 companies bid on the very same house. One offers a larger system with a reduced heading price. The various other suggests a slightly smaller selection, explains that the north-facing roofing system aircraft is an inadequate manufacturing area, and advises using the far better south- and west-facing roofing system areas rather. The initial quote might look stronger on paper. The second company is commonly the better companion because it is designing for result, not panel count.

That sort of judgment is what divides a real regional professional from a sales company working from a script.

Start with your house, not the salesperson's pitch

The right solar system starts with your home's specifics. If your roofing is nearing completion of its life, that must become part of the solar discussion on day one. If you anticipate to buy an electrical car in the following 2 years, your production target might need to be bigger than your previous year of electric bills suggest. If your home is home all the time, your use pattern might aim towards a different battery approach than a family members that is away until evening.

Good solar providers hang out on these information. Weak ones leap directly to a funding slide.

I have seen house owners get excited by a proposition appealing near-total expense removal, only to locate that the design disregarded a big shaded section of the roof, or presumed future energy regulations too generously, or utilized annual manufacturing estimates that did not match the roof covering alignment. A proposition is only as trusted as the site assessment behind it.

This is why the "solar business near me" search must lead to conversations, not just estimate forms. You want somebody who can consider your roofing system and inform you what is practical, what mishandles, and what is unworthy doing.

The quote that looks most inexpensive typically costs more

This is among the oldest patterns in property having, and solar is no exemption. A reduced proposal may conceal thinner margins for solution, an inexperienced install staff, a rushed design, lower-grade mounting equipment, or financing terms that improve the economics. Sometimes the company is just wagering that you will certainly not compare details carefully.

When you evaluate solar firms, contrast the whole package, not simply the system cost or monthly settlement. Manufacturing estimates matter. So does the equipment mix. So does the handiwork warranty, roof penetration approach, panel format, checking system, and what happens if one element stops working 10 years from now.

A regular monthly settlement can be specifically deceptive. A system financed over a long term may show a comfortable monthly number while setting you back far more general. Some lendings additionally consist of dealership charges that dramatically increase the efficient task cost. Those fees are not necessarily a dealbreaker, but they ought to be talked about openly.

The better firms typically welcome this contrast. They understand they may not be the most affordable line thing, and they are prepared to reveal why.

The equipment conversation need to sound functional, not theatrical

Solar sales presentations often lean as well hard on brand names. Devices issues, but not in the method several home owners are led to believe. A costs panel from a widely known producer can be a good choice, particularly when roofing system room is minimal and greater effectiveness helps. Yet a trusted mid-tier panel set up properly on the ideal roof can also carry out really well.

The exact same opts for inverters and batteries. The most effective choice depends upon your roofing layout, shade conditions, keeping an eye on choices, and whether durability during failures is a top priority. A leading installer discusses these choices in the context of your house.

Here is where experience shows. On an easy, unshaded roofing system, one devices setup may be affordable and reputable for years. On a roof covering with a number of faces, smokeshafts, partial shading, or complicated manufacturing zones, module-level power electronics might make even more feeling. Neither option is widely premium. The right supplier describes the compromise rather than turning it into a one-brand sermon.

You should also take notice of service. Elegant devices is less excellent if neighborhood assistance is weak or substitute timelines are sluggish. The installer's connection with suppliers, and its own readiness to repair concerns after appointing, matter more than an advertising and marketing brochure.

Financing can make a good system appearance poor, or a bad system look good

Many acquiring mistakes occur here. House owners commonly concentrate so greatly on getting listed below their current utility expense that they ignore finance fees, escalator stipulations, early repayment presumptions, and tax-credit timing. A solid installer or advisor will certainly slow the discussion down and make sure the financial structure matches your goals.

If you plan to remain in your home long term and can purchase the system outright, money usually gives the clearest business economics. If you prefer to protect liquidity, a loan might still work well, but you require to comprehend the complete cost. Lease and power purchase frameworks can reduce in advance cost, yet they can additionally make complex a home sale or minimize long-lasting savings, depending upon terms.

None of these paths are instantly incorrect. They simply serve different priorities.

One property owner might value optimal lifetime return and pick ownership. One more might value prompt cash flow alleviation and accept reduced long-term upside. The issue is not whether one model is ethically remarkable. The issue is whether the business is revealing you the actual compromises without dressing them up.

If a salesperson hurries past tax credit score assumptions, transfer terms, yearly payment rises, or what happens if you market your home in 7 years, that is not a little omission. It is the financial core of the project.

Batteries are not automatic, which is okay

Battery storage is among one of the most misconstrued components of the modern-day solar discussion. Some property owners definitely benefit from it. Others are much better served by solar alone, at least in the meantime. The right response depends upon interruption frequency, utility rate structure, back-up top priorities, and budget.

If your location sees routine power interruptions, batteries can include actual strength. If your utility payment configuration puts a costs on changing kept power right into higher-value evening use, they might enhance the task business economics. If you generally want the quickest payback and interruptions are rare, the battery may lengthen the timeline greater than you fit with.

A mature provider will not treat batteries as a mandatory upsell or a gimmick. It will certainly ask what you really desire supported. Whole-home back-up is a really different scope from supporting refrigeration, internet, lights, and a couple of circuits. Those differences impact devices dimension, cost, and proprietor satisfaction.

This is an additional factor where practical style issues more than wide cases. The best solar business are normally details here. They speak about lots planning, not simply power independence.

Installation quality is frequently concealed until it is not

Many property owners not surprisingly focus on panels and rate since those show up and very easy to compare. Yet handiwork frequently figures out whether the task stays boring, in the most effective feasible way, for the next 2 decades.

Quality installment turns up in flashing information, avenue transmitting, accessory spacing, panel positioning, electric labeling, and clean commissioning. You might not see every one of those things throughout the sales procedure, however they influence roof covering integrity, look, inspection outcomes, and lasting reliability.

Ask for images of recent local tasks. Not just the prestige shots from the road, yet close-ups of roofing system accessories, avenue runs, and the ended up electrical work. Excellent installers are often honored to share these because tidy job speaks for itself.

It is likewise a good idea to ask what the firm does if your roofing requires interest prior to installment. Some solar companies function smoothly with roof partners. Others leave homeowners stuck between trades. If your roofing system has much less than ten years of likely life left, the solar choice and roofing choice ought to be talked about together.

Does rain affect solar panels in Concord?

Rain and associated cloud cover generally reduce solar electricity production because less sunlight reaches the panels. Solar panels can still generate electricity during rainy weather when daylight is available. Rain may also wash away light dust and debris from the panel surface. Electricity production normally increases again when skies clear.
